D.C. City Council Honors Neighbors Project

To mark 10 years of outstanding service to the District of Columbia, the D.C. City Council passed a resolution honoring The George Washington University’s Neighbors Project, a student-run service program that coordinates volunteerism in the Shaw neighborhood and adjacent areas of the District. GW Celebrates Customer Service, Recognizes Award Winners

Departments and individuals were recognized Wednesday morning as customer service award winners, providing services to the community in support of its academic mission. The awards ceremony was part of a larger day-long celebration. LIST OF WINNERS
